tpwallet恶意代码深度分析与防护策略:从高级安全协议到实时数据监控

摘要:tpwallet作为广泛使用的加密资产钱包,其安全性直接关系到用户资产与信任基础。本文以公开披露的恶意代码事件为线索,聚焦六个核心维度:高级安全协议、合约框架、专家评估、未来支付技术、测试网与实时数据监控,力求提供防护思路与评估框架,而非泄露攻击细节。通过对威胁模型的梳理,阐明如何在产品设计、开发、运维全链路中建立更强的防护屏障。

一、问题概述与威胁模型

在移动端、桌面端和浏览器扩展等多平台场景下,tpwallet类应用面临多元化的攻击面:未签名或篡改的更新、私钥存储被动用、恶意插件介入授权流程、以及通过合约交互滥用授权等行为。威胁模型应覆盖:数据窃取、资产转移、伪造交易、密钥泄露、伪造授权、以及跨平台信任链的破坏。防护目标是实现最小权限、强身份认证、代码可审计,以及对异常行为的实时阻断。

二、高级安全协议

1) 最小权限与分权设计:将钱包能力按功能域拆分,明确每个模块的访问权限边界,降低单点被滥用的风险。2) 代码签名与完整性验证:应用与插件的分发链条实行不可抵赖的签名校验,确保代码在执行前处于可验证状态。3) 端到端加密与密钥分离:私钥应在安全环境中保护,交易签名在受信任执行环境内完成,避免暴露明文密钥。4) 硬件绑定与信任根:将私钥托管在可信执行环境或硬件安全模块中,并建立可验证的信任根。5) 运行时沙箱与行为监控:将敏感操作放入沙箱,结合行为基线检测异常调用模式,降低渗透成功后的横向移动。6) 安全更新与回滚机制:提供安全且可追溯的更新流程,必要时支持快速回滚以应对新发现的漏洞。

三、合约框架

1) 安全设计原则:对所有合约交互实现严格的权限控制、状态机驱动的调用顺序、以及对外部地址的最小暴露。2) 审计与静态分析:在上线前进行多维度静态与符号执行分析,结合形式化方法验证关键属性。3) 事件与日志设计:对关键操作落地可观测的事件,便于后续溯源与异常检测。4) 防重入、授权治理与参数化调用:采用不可变的调用模式、可审计的代理与治理结构,降低授权滥用风险。5) 合约升级与兼容性:制定升级路径与回滚计划,确保在检测到安全问题时可以平滑切换到更安全版本。

四、专家评估

综合业内专家观点,默认采用防守性评估框架:1) 威胁建模为核心,定期更新攻击向量库和基线行为。2) 安全优先设计从产品初期嵌入,而非事后加固。3) 采用多层防护策略,包括代码级、系统级和网络级的联动检测。4) 强调可追溯性与透明度:公开的审计报告、可重复的测试用例和指标,使外部研究者可参与防护。5) 对未来支付技术保持谨慎乐观,关注可验证支付、离线签名和跨链互操作的安全性挑战。6) 测试网与真实环境需严格隔离,任何数据接口和跨域调用都应有完整的审计轨迹。

五、未来支付技术

1) 可验证支付与离线签名:在离线条件下生成签名并进行后续验证,降低线上实时暴露的风险。2) 分层密钥与动态密钥轮换:采用分层密钥架构与周期性密钥轮换,减少密钥长期暴露造成的损失。3) 隐私保护与可控披露:在保持可验证性的前提下,尽量实现交易最小信息披露,提升用户隐私与合规能力。4) 跨链互操作性与治理:在跨链场景中增加强身份与授权的跨链信任机制,避免单点跨链攻击。5) 安全投资与法规合规:将支付技术创新放在合规风险评估框架内,确保技术进步不以用户隐私与资产安全为代价。

六、测试网

1) 安全沙箱与隔离性:测试网应具备与主网隔离的完整数据、公钥与交易策略沙箱,避免对真实资产造成影响。2) 伦理与合规:建立测试网使用规范、数据最小化原则与访问控制,防止研究数据被滥用。3) 数据质量与可复现性:提供可重复的测试场景、可追溯的测试用例及明确的指标评估体系。4) 自动化测试与持续集成:将安全测试纳入CI/CD流程,确保每次变更都经过静态分析、模糊测试及渗透测试的组合验证。

七、实时数据监控

1) 全链路指标:交易异常、授权事件、密钥访问、合约调用分布等指标构成可观测基线。2) 异常检测与告警:基于行为基线的异常检测、跨平台的告警聚合以及因果关系分析,快速定位安全事件根因。3) 可视化与演练:建立实时仪表盘与安全演练场景,提升团队对潜在攻击的响应能力。4) 数据保护与合规:在监控过程中确保用户隐私不被泄露,遵循相关法规要求。

结论:tpwallet恶意代码的防护是一项持续性工程,必须将防御嵌入产品设计、开发、运维的各个环节。通过强化高级安全协议、完善合约框架、结合专家评估与前瞻性支付技术、在测试网环境进行严格测试、并建立实时数据监控体系,可以显著提升抵御恶意代码及相关攻击的能力。未来的安全工作应聚焦于可验证支付、密钥治理、跨链安全治理以及跨域协同检测,以实现更安全、可信的支付生态。

作者:风清扬发布时间:2025-10-18 03:49:18

评论

CyberWarden

内容全面,尤其对未来支付技术的展望很具前瞻性。

月影

希望增加关于测试网数据隐私的讨论,以及对真实世界攻击面的案例分析。

Nova_Strike

合约框架部分的建议很实用,能帮助开发团队建立更健壮的安全基线。

风铃

实时数据监控部分给出了一套可执行的监控要点,值得配置到现有的监控平台。

相关阅读
<kbd lang="4ir7"></kbd><var id="1s0g"></var><center id="hz30"></center><small id="cz5b"></small><map draggable="69cx"></map><sub date-time="vh4q"></sub><em draggable="bj3t"></em>